[Eclipse] 이클립스 Dynamic Web Module 버전 변경 방법
·
노빠꾸 개발일지
이번 피드에서는 이클립스 이용시 Dynamic Web Module의 버전정보를 변경하는 방법을 알아보겠습니다. 이클립스에서 Dynamic Web Module을 수정하기위해 대부분 properties -> Project Facets를 이용하시게 됩니다. 아래의 이미지와 같은 화면인데요. 위와 같이 Dynamic Web Module을 수정하려고 버전정보 셀렉트 박스를 수정하면, Cannot Change version of project facet Dynamic Web Module to 3.1.(변경하려는 버전) 위와 같은 에러메세지를 만나게 됩니다. 이때는, Properties메뉴에서 수정하는게 아닌 다른 방법이 있습니다. 1. 해당 프로젝트의 경로로 들어갑니다. 아래와 같이 이클립스에서 프로젝트 우클릭 -..
[경제용어] 4차 산업혁명(4IR : Fourth Industrial Revolution)
·
노빠꾸 경제
4차 산업혁명(4IR: Fourth Industrial Revolution) 4차 산업혁명은 18세기 초 산업혁명 이후 진행되어온 4차 주요 산업시대로서, 2010년대부터 물리적, 디지털 및 생물학적 세계가 융합되어 모든 학문, 경제, 산업 등에 전반적으로 충격을 주게 된 새로운 기술영역의 등장을 뜻한다. 이는 클라우스 슈밥(Klaus Schwab)이 자신이 주도하는 2016년 세계셩제포럼(WEF)에서 경제에 대한 디지털화 및 인공지능(AI)의 영향으로 4차 산업혁명을 '제 2 기계시대'와 연관시키고, 여기에 생물학적 기술의 진전을 위한 광범위한 역할을 추가한 자신의 통찰을 부각시키면서 사용한 용어이다. 4차 산업혁명은 종전의 산업혁명과 달리 2010년대에 시작된 사물인터넷, 인공지능, 클라우드 컴퓨팅,..
[Java] 오버로딩 & 오버라이딩 차이 비교 정리(오버로딩, 오버라이딩 차이점)
·
노빠꾸 개발일지/JAVA
이번 피드에서는 오버로딩과 오버라이딩에 대해 정리해보겠습니다. 오버로딩(Overloading) 오버로딩이란 하나의 클래스 안에서 같은 이름의 메서드를 여러개 정의하는 것을 뜻합니다. 일반적으로 하나의 클래스 안에 같은 이름의 메서드를 정의하게 되면 에러가 발생하게됩니다. 이때, 오버로딩의 조건을 만족하면 같은 이름의 메서드를 여러개 정의 할 수 있습니다. 오버로딩(overloaing) 조건 매개변수의 개수가 달라야 한다. 매개변수의 타입이 달라야 한다. 오버로딩의 조건은 위와 같습니다. 코드를 통해 오버로딩 예시를 살펴보겠습니다. Ex 1 ) 매개변수의 개수가 다른경우 두 메서드의 매개변수의 개수가 0개, 1개(String test)로 다르다. 1 2 3 4 5 6 7 8 // 오버로딩 조건 : 매개변수..
[경제용어] 구제금융(Relief loan)
·
노빠꾸 경제
구제금융(Relief loan) 어떤 기업이 도산할 경우 국민경제에 미칠 부정적 영향을 우려하여 금융기관은 해당 기업에 도산방지를 위하여 정책적으로 자금을 지원해 주는데 이를 구제금융(relief loan)이라 부른다. 구제금융은 신규 자금융자이외에 기 대출금의 상환 시기 조정 등을 통해서 이루어질 수도 있다. 이를 통해 도산위기 기업에 회생기회를 부여하게 된다. 구제금융 이후 기업이 정상화되지 못하고, 구제금융자금 회수가 어려워지면 대출금융기관 역시 자금난을 겪고 부실해질 수 있다. 금융기관 및 기업이 총체적으로 부실해져 국가적위기가 닥칠 경우 국제통화기금(IMF)에 구제요청을 하게 되는데 이를 'IMF 구제금융'이라 부른다. IMF 구제금융은 일반적으로 조건이 까다롭고 국가적 구조조정 및 개혁이 전제..
[경제용어] 공공재
·
노빠꾸 경제
공공재 모든 개인이 공동으로 이용할 수 있는 재화, 서비스를 의미한다. 국방, 경찰, 소방, 공원, 도로 등과 같이 정부에 의해서만 공급할 수 있는 것이라든지, 정부에 의해서 공급되는 것이 바람직하다고 사회적으로 판단되는 재화 또는 서비스가 이에 해당한다. 공공재에는 보통 시장가격은 존재하지 않으며 수익자부담 원칙도 적용되지 않는다. 공공재의 성질로는 어떤 사람의 소비가 다른 사람의 소비를 방해하지 않고 여러 사람이 동시에 편익을 받을 수 있는 비경쟁성, 비선택성, 대가를 지급하지 않은 특정 개인을 소비에서 제외하지 않는 비배제성 등을 들 수 있다. 출처 - 한국은행 경제금융용어 700선
[Spring] Spring Boot 프로젝트 생성하기(Spring Boot란?)
·
노빠꾸 개발일지/SPRING
Spring Boot란? 스프링 부트를 이용하면, 단독으로 실행 가능한 스프링 기반 프로젝트를 쉽게 만들 수 있습니다. 스프링 부트는 내장형 서버를 포함하고 있어, 따로 서버설정을 하지 않아도 됩니다. Spring Boot 프로젝트 생성 방법 스프링부트 프로젝트는 간단히 spring공식 사이트에서 생성이 가능합니다. start.spring.io 위의 사이트에 접속하게 되면, 아래와 같은 페이지가 뜨게됩니다. 그럼 이제 필요한 정보를 입력하고 생성을 해주면 되겠습니다. 각각의 입력란을 간단히 살펴보겠습니다. Project - 메이븐, 그래들 중 어떤 것을 사용할지 선택합니다. Language - 개발언어를 선택합니다. Spring Boot - 스프링 부트 버전을 선택합니다. Project Metadata ..
[JAVA] JAVA 날짜 클래스 정리 - Date(), SimpleDateFormat(), 날짜 타입 형변환...
·
노빠꾸 개발일지/JAVA
JAVA 날짜표현 - Date클래스 Java에서 날짜를 표현할 때는 Date 클래스를 이용합니다. 아래와 코드와 같이 간단히 초기화 하여 사용할 수 있습니다. 1 2 Date today = new Date(); System.out.println("Today :: "+today); // Today :: Wed Oct 21 20:46:54 KST 2020 cs 그런데, 위와 같이 단순히 Date클래스를 생성만 해주게 되면, 날짜가 Wed Oct 21 20:46:54 KST 2020 이런식으로 표현되기 때문에, 직관적으로 날짜를 알아보기 힘이듭니다. 그래서, 원하는 형태로 형변환하여 사용이 필요합니다. JAVA날짜 형변환 - SimpleDateFormat(); 날짜타입을 형변환 하기 위해서는 SimpleDat..
[Mac OS] Sequel Pro 설치, 설정방법 - MySQL, Maria DB GUI툴 추천
·
노빠꾸 맥북 사용기
맥북 MySQL, Maria DB GUI툴 추천 이번 피드에서는 맥북에서 이용가능한 MySQL, Maria DB GUI툴을 추천해드리겠습니다. Sequel Pro라는 GUI툴인데요. 설치도 간단합니다. 공식홈페이지에서 바로 다운로드가 가능합니다. Sequal Pro 공식페이지 - sequelpro.com/download Downloads sequelpro.com 위의 사이트에 접속하여, 다운로드를 받은 후 설치를 진행해 주시면 됩니다. 설치를 완료하면 초기화면으로 아래와 같이 접속 화면이 뜨게됩니다. 위와 같이 실행을 하여, DB 정보와 접속계정, 비밀번호를 입력하여주고 Connect버튼을 누르게되면, 정상적으로 접속이 가능합니다. 접속시도중에 Authentication plugin 'caching-sh..
[Mac OS] 맥북 MySQL 설치 방법
·
노빠꾸 맥북 사용기
맥북 MySQL설치 이번 피드에서는 맥북에 MySQL을 설치하는 방법을 정리해보겠습니다. MySQL을 설치하는 방법은 공식 홈페이지에 접속하여 다운로드하여 설치하는 방법도 있지만, 이번 피드에서는 홈브루(Homebrew)를 이용하여 설치하는 방법을 알아보겠습니다. 홈브루(Homebrew)를 이용하여 설치를 하게 되면, 공식 홈페이지를 이용하는 방법보다 더 쉽게 설치할 수 있습니다. 설치를 진행하기전, 홈브루(Homebrew)를 처음 접하시는 분은 아래 피드를 참고해 주세요!! 2020/10/19 - [노빠꾸 맥북 사용기] - [맥북 사용 TIP] 홈브루(Homebrew) 설치방법 (패키지 관리 소프트웨어) [맥북 사용 TIP] 홈브루(Homebrew) 설치방법 (패키지 관리 소프트웨어) 이번 피드는 맥O..
[경제용어] 기회비용(Opportunity Cost)
·
노빠꾸 경제
기회비용(Opportunity Cost) 인간의 욕구에 비해 자원이 부족한 현상을 희소성이라고 한다. 희소한 자원을 가지고 인간의 모든 욕구를 충족시킬 수 없기 때문에 인간은 누구든지 부족한 자원을 어느곳에 우선으로 활용할 것인가를 결정하는 선택을 해야 한다. 즉, 다양한 욕구의 대상들 가운데서 하나를 고를 수 밖에 없다는 뜻이다. 이때 포기해버린 선택의 욕구들로부터 예상되는 유,무형의 이익 중 최선의 이익을 기회비용(Opportunity Cost)라고 한다. 자원의 희소성이 존재하는 한 기회비용은 반드시 발생하게 되어있고, 이는 경제문제를 발생시키는 근본요인이 된다. 기업은 기업가가 투자를 선택할 경우 포기한 나머지 선택의 가치인 투자금액의 은행예금 이자 등이 기회비용이된다. 출처 - 한국은행 경제금융..